English Breakfast is a proper, full-bodied loose leaf black tea blend — bold, malty and reassuringly smooth, with a clean finish that keeps it endlessly drinkable.

Blended from premium leaves grown in the Nandi Highlands of Kenya, the Nilgiri and Assam regions of India, and Yunnan Province in China, it’s carefully balanced for depth without heaviness: brisk enough to wake you up, rounded enough to feel velvety, and rich enough to taste like a “real” brew every time.

Expect robust aroma, malty backbone and a satisfying finish that holds up beautifully with milk, but stays smooth and composed if you take it black.

A true classic and a daily staple for anyone upgrading from tea bags to loose leaf done properly.

Brewing guide

  • Amount: 1 teaspoon per cup
  • Water: Freshly boiled water (100°C)
  • Time: 2 minutes

English Breakfast Tea FAQs

What is English Breakfast tea?

English Breakfast tea is a traditional black tea blend known for its bold, full-bodied flavour. It’s designed to be a satisfying everyday tea and is often enjoyed in the morning.

Is loose leaf English Breakfast tea better than teabags?

Loose leaf tea is often more flavourful and aromatic because it contains larger, better-quality leaves rather than fine tea dust. It also gives you more control over strength and brewing time.

Can I drink English Breakfast tea with milk?

Yes — English Breakfast tea is one of the best teas for milk. Its bold, malty character holds up well and still tastes balanced.

How much loose leaf English Breakfast tea should I use per cup?

A good starting point is 1 teaspoon (around 2–3g) per cup. Use a little more if you prefer a stronger brew.

How long should I brew English Breakfast tea?

For most cups, 2–3 minutes works well. Brew for 4–5 minutes for a stronger cup, especially if adding milk.

Does English Breakfast tea contain caffeine?

Yes. English Breakfast is a black tea, so it naturally contains caffeine. The exact amount varies depending on leaf, quantity used, and brew time.

How many cups does 100g of loose leaf English Breakfast tea make?

Typically around 35–50 cups, depending on how much leaf you use and how strong you brew it.

What does English Breakfast tea taste like?

English Breakfast tea is usually bold, malty, smooth and brisk, with a satisfying finish. It’s classic, comforting, and easy to drink daily.
